      <description>I suspect you're referring to the old best practive for Windows on an EVA where you adjusted the starting block offset of a newly created Vdisk before you used it. With XCS 6.xxx that no longer applies. This is taken from the latest EVA Best Practices White Paper:&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;"Old best practice: Microsoft DiskPar utility is required for optimum Windows performance with the EVA.&lt;BR /&gt;Previous versions of EVA firmware poorly handled the case when transfers were not 2K-aligned. This alignment requirement was eliminated with the 5.xxx versions of XCS. The use of DiskPar neither enhances nor detracts from EVA sequential performance."</description>
